summaryrefslogtreecommitdiff
path: root/refs.c
Commit message (Expand)AuthorAgeFilesLines
* update HEAD reflog when branch pointed to by HEAD is directly modifiedNicolas Pitre2007-03-221-0/+21
* Merge branch 'maint'Junio C Hamano2007-03-101-0/+2
|\
| * Adjust reflog filemode in shared repositoryMatthias Kestenholz2007-03-091-0/+2
* | Cast 64 bit off_t to 32 bit size_tShawn O. Pearce2007-03-071-3/+5
* | Merge branch 'maint'Junio C Hamano2007-03-031-0/+2
|\ \ | |/
| * Fix a "label defined but unreferenced" warning.Ramsay Jones2007-03-031-0/+2
* | Mechanical conversion to use prefixcmp()Junio C Hamano2007-02-201-4/+4
|/
* for-each-reflog: not having $GIT_DIR/logs directory is not an error.Junio C Hamano2007-02-121-1/+1
* for_each_reflog_ent: be forgiving about missing messageJohannes Schindelin2007-02-081-3/+5
* create_symref(): create leading directories as needed.Junio C Hamano2007-02-071-0/+3
* for-each-reflog: fix case for empty log directoryJunio C Hamano2007-02-071-1/+3
* Merge branch 'master' into np/dreflogJunio C Hamano2007-02-031-0/+2
|\
| * lock_any_ref_for_update(): do not accept malformatted refs.Junio C Hamano2007-01-291-0/+2
* | scan reflogs independently from refsNicolas Pitre2007-02-031-0/+50
* | create_symref(): do not assume pathname from git_path() persists long enoughJunio C Hamano2007-01-281-9/+11
* | add logref support to git-symbolic-refNicolas Pitre2007-01-281-2/+12
* | move create_symref() past log_ref_write()Nicolas Pitre2007-01-281-47/+47
* | enable separate reflog for HEADNicolas Pitre2007-01-281-2/+5
* | lock_ref_sha1_basic(): remember the original name of a ref when resolving itNicolas Pitre2007-01-281-0/+2
* | make reflog filename independent from struct ref_lockNicolas Pitre2007-01-281-20/+20
|/
* create_symref: check error return from open().Junio C Hamano2007-01-261-1/+5
* Make sure we do not write bogus reflog entries.Junio C Hamano2007-01-261-16/+23
* Allow non-developer to clone, checkout and fetch more easily.Junio C Hamano2007-01-251-1/+1
* show-branch --reflog: show the reflog message at the top.Junio C Hamano2007-01-191-3/+2
* Extend read_ref_at() to be usable from places other than sha1_name.Junio C Hamano2007-01-191-8/+33
* refs.c::read_ref_at(): fix bogus munmap() call.Junio C Hamano2007-01-191-3/+5
* for_each_reflog_ent: do not leak FILE *Junio C Hamano2007-01-181-3/+4
* Solaris 5.8 returns ENOTDIR for inappropriate renames.Jason Riedy2007-01-151-1/+6
* Merge branch 'jc/bare'Junio C Hamano2007-01-111-0/+3
|\
| * Introduce is_bare_repository() and core.bare configuration variableJunio C Hamano2007-01-071-1/+1
| * Move initialization of log_all_ref_updatesJunio C Hamano2007-01-071-0/+3
* | Sanitize for_each_reflog_ent()Johannes Schindelin2007-01-091-5/+21
* | short i/o: fix calls to write to use xwrite or write_in_fullAndy Whitcroft2007-01-081-4/+4
* | short i/o: fix calls to read to use xread or read_in_fullAndy Whitcroft2007-01-081-1/+1
|/
* Merge branch 'sp/mmap'Junio C Hamano2007-01-071-1/+1
|\
| * Replace mmap with xmmap, better handling MAP_FAILED.Shawn O. Pearce2006-12-291-1/+1
* | Merge branch 'maint'Junio C Hamano2007-01-041-1/+0
|\ \ | |/ |/|
| * Fix infinite loop when deleting multiple packed refs.Junio C Hamano2007-01-031-1/+0
* | core.logallrefupdates: log remotes/ tracking branches.Junio C Hamano2006-12-281-1/+2
* | reflog: fix warning message.Junio C Hamano2006-12-201-3/+9
* | add for_each_reflog_ent() iteratorJunio C Hamano2006-12-201-0/+25
* | simplify inclusion of system header files.Junio C Hamano2006-12-201-3/+1
* | git-branch: rename config vars branch.<branch>.*, tooJohannes Schindelin2006-12-161-0/+10
* | Merge branch 'lh/branch-rename'Junio C Hamano2006-12-131-23/+142
|\ \
| * | git-branch: let caller specify logmsgLars Hjemli2006-12-051-7/+3
| * | rename_ref: use lstat(2) when testing for symlinkLars Hjemli2006-12-051-1/+1
| * | git-branch: add options and tests for branch renamingLars Hjemli2006-12-051-23/+146
* | | send-pack: tighten checks for remote namesJunio C Hamano2006-12-131-1/+1
|/ /
* | Store peeled refs in packed-refs (take 2).Junio C Hamano2006-11-211-47/+64
* | Store peeled refs in packed-refs file.Junio C Hamano2006-11-191-7/+66
|/